Ordinals
beta
Sat 888045489853664
decimal
177609.489853664
degree
0°177609′201″489853664‴
percentile
42.287880515738784%
name
hoephfacuxd
cycle
0
epoch
0
period
88
block
177609
offset
489853664
timestamp
2012-04-28 15:31:59 UTC
rarity
common
prev
next